Christening gift ideas

The silver spoon, the 'first tooth' box... There are plenty of tried and tested gifts to choose from if you've got a little relative about to be christened. But for those among you who are after a more unusual or personal gift, worry not - there are plenty of alternatives. We've gathered together some of gransnetters' best ideas, along with a few favourites of our own.
